Toyota Commemorative Museum of Industry and Technology
4.5/5(24 reviews)
Learn about Toyota's manufacturing history at this intriguing museum, which features textile looms, automobile displays and engrossing interactive exhibits.

What can I see and do near Takashimaya?
Noritake Garden, Toyota Commemorative Museum of Industry and Technology, and Nagoya City Science Museum feature a variety of fascinating exhibits to see while you're in town. Nagoya Castle, Atsuta Jingu Shrine, and Kiyosu Castle are some of the notable landmarks to see in the area. You can check out the local talent at Winc Aichi, Aichi Arts Center, and NTK Hall.
How can I get to Takashimaya?
With so many ways to get around, exploring the area around Takashimaya is a breeze. Nearby metro stations include Fushimi Station, Marunouchi Station, and Kokusai Center Station. If you want to see more of the area, hop aboard a train from Kintetsu-Nagoya Station, Sakaemachi Station, or Nagoya Station.
